What It Means

The work that protects the investment after installation day

A landscape installation is a living system, not a finished product. Plants need time to root into new soil, irrigation schedules need adjusting as seasons shift, and the harsh Dubai summer tests every species and material in ways that a single growing season cannot predict. Landscape maintenance and aftercare is the structured programme of visits, interventions and monitoring that keeps an outdoor space performing as designed.

Aftercare is the structured care programme that follows a new installation — typically covering the first six to twelve months when newly planted trees, shrubs and turf are establishing root systems and remain most vulnerable. It's the period when an irrigation emitter blocked by debris or a newly planted hedge stressed by a hot khamsin can tip the balance between a garden that thrives and one that has to be re-done.

For ongoing maintenance — whether on a garden Hornbill built or one we've inherited — we work on annual maintenance contract (AMC) schedules tailored to the specific plant mix, surface materials, irrigation setup and the way the property is used. The goal is consistent, preventive care rather than reactive callouts.

Our Process

From first assessment to year-round scheduled care

A five-stage process that takes a new plot or an inherited garden through to a structured, year-round maintenance contract.

01

Garden Health Assessment

Before we agree any schedule, we walk the site and record the plant species composition, irrigation layout, surface conditions, soil compaction, any existing pest or disease pressure, and the current state of all installed elements — lighting, water features, paved surfaces. This gives us an accurate picture of what the garden needs, not a generic package.

02

Maintenance Plan & AMC Scope Agreement

We build a visit schedule and scope document that sets out exactly what each visit covers — which tasks are included, how frequently, and what sits outside the contract. For newly installed landscapes entering the aftercare period, we map the critical establishment milestones: root establishment checks, irrigation adjustments and seasonal planting rotations.

03

Scheduled Maintenance Visits

Our maintenance team arrives on the agreed schedule and works through the visit checklist: pruning, mowing, edging, fertilisation, pest and disease monitoring, irrigation system checks and hard surface cleaning. Each visit is logged so the condition of the garden is tracked over time — useful for identifying patterns, deteriorating plants or irrigation inefficiencies before they become problems.

04

Seasonal Adjustments & Planting Rotations

Dubai's two distinct growing seasons — the cooler, active period from October to April, and the summer dormancy period from June to August — require very different maintenance rhythms. We adjust irrigation timers, remove heat-stressed annuals, introduce cool-season colour, apply appropriate soil conditioners and advise on any species replacements needed as the garden matures.

What You Receive

Six services, one coordinated maintenance programme

Every Hornbill maintenance contract is scoped and scheduled to cover the entire landscape.

Pruning and hedge trimming service

Pruning, Trimming & Hedge Shaping

Scheduled cutting of all shrubs, hedges, palms and ornamental trees to maintain form, encourage healthy growth and prevent overcrowding — using techniques suited to each species.

Lawn mowing and turf care

Lawn Mowing, Edging & Turf Care

Regular mowing at the correct height for the grass variety, clean edge lines, aeration where needed and seasonal fertilisation to keep lawns dense and even through Dubai's climate extremes.

Soil fertilisation and plant nutrition

Fertilisation & Soil Conditioning

Application of the right fertiliser at the right time — matched to plant type, growth phase and season — alongside soil amendments to improve nutrient retention in Dubai's sandy, low-organic soils.

Irrigation system check and maintenance

Irrigation System Checks & Adjustments

Inspection of drip emitters, spray heads and timer controllers at every visit; seasonal schedule adjustments; leak detection and minor repairs — to keep water reaching plants efficiently rather than pooling or running off.

Pest and disease monitoring

Pest & Disease Monitoring

Early identification and treatment of common Dubai landscape problems — red spider mite, mealy bug, powdery mildew, root rot — before they spread. Intervention is targeted and recorded on the visit log.

Seasonal planting rotation and aftercare

Seasonal Planting & Aftercare Visits

Twice-yearly planting rotation to bring in cool-season colour in October and warm-season species in April, with aftercare visits in the critical establishment weeks following any new installation or replanting.

AMC stands for Annual Maintenance Contract. In landscaping, it means a fixed-term agreement under which a contractor visits your garden at scheduled intervals throughout the year to carry out all routine upkeep. An AMC ensures consistent care, predictable cost and priority scheduling rather than ad-hoc, reactive callouts.
Visit frequency depends on the size of the garden, the plant species mix and the season. Actively growing periods (October–April) typically require visits every one to two weeks. During the peak summer months (June–August), cool-season plants go dormant and visit frequency can be reduced, while irrigation checks become more critical. We recommend a schedule during the initial site assessment.

Aftercare refers to the structured maintenance programme that follows the completion of a new landscape installation. It covers the critical establishment period — typically the first six to twelve months — when newly planted trees, shrubs and turf need regular watering, fertilisation, pest monitoring and adjustments to the irrigation schedule to ensure they root properly and survive Dubai's climate conditions.
Yes. Irrigation checks — inspecting drip emitters, adjusting timers for seasonal changes, clearing blocked heads and flagging leaks — are included in all our maintenance contracts as standard. Where a system needs repair or upgrade, we scope that separately.
